"Experience the demands and atmosphere of the higher-education classroom.
Lecture Ready: Strategies for Academic Listening and Speaking
* Prepares students for listening, note-taking, and academic discussion through videos of realistic and engaging lectures.
* Explicit presentation skills prepare students for public speaking, a requirement in today's academic and professional world.
* Online video-based assessment tracks progress to show what students have mastered and where they still need help." (Book's Cover)
